Click Manual entry on the Event registrations page to register a rider on their behalf. Useful for cash/check payments at the venue or comping a sponsor. [IMAGE: /organizations/[id]/events/[eventId]/registrations → ManualEntryModal open]

Three modes

Manual entry supports three modes — pick the one that matches the situation:
  • Existing participant — the rider already has a profile (often a returning racer). Search and attach.
  • New participant — type in the rider’s details (day-of walk-up).
  • Invite — you only have an email or phone. Time2Bike creates a pending registration and emails/texts the rider to finish their own details.
A single submission can register the participant for multiple races at once via raceIds.

Form fields

SectionFields
Rider (new mode)First/last name, optional gender identity, competition sex, birthday, address, contact, emergency contact.
Invite (invite mode)Email and/or phone, optional name.
Race / categoryOne or more races. Capacity-checked.
PaymentAmount paid in USD (applied to every race, or override per race), Mark as Paid or Pending, optional notes (e.g., “cash at gate”, “sponsor comp”).
WaiversTick Signed waiver on paper if applicable; the operator name lands on the audit trail.

What happens

  • The registration is created server-side with the operator listed as the source of record.
  • For invite mode, the rider gets an email/SMS to finish their participant details and waivers.
  • Stripe is not charged. The amount you logged shows up in revenue analytics as a manual entry.
  • Manual entries count toward capacity exactly like web registrations.
